History
The Scouting Movement was founded by Sir Robert Baden-Powell in 1907. It all began with a 2 weeks camp at 'Brownsea Island' in Dorsetshire, England.
Scouting in Ireland began in 1927; it was started by two Dublin curate brothers: Fr. Tom Farrell, and Fr. Ernest Farrell.
